Medical Billing/Claims/Collections
- Robert Half Accountemps (Austin, TX)
-
Description We are looking for a detail-oriented individual with expertise in medical billing, claims processing, and collections to join our team on a long-term contract basis. This role is based in Austin, Texas, and involves managing aged accounts receivable, patient collections, and claim reviews. The ideal candidate will bring strong analytical skills and a commitment to resolving complex billing and collections issues efficiently.
Responsibilities:
• Conduct follow-ups on aged accounts receivable (90+ days) to recover outstanding payments in a high-volume environment.
• Perform detailed reviews of claims to determine the appropriate course of action, such as resubmissions, appeals, or write-offs.
• Manage patient collections, including contacting patients, negotiating payment plans, and addressing financial concerns with professionalism and empathy.
• Process invoicing tasks accurately and in a timely manner to ensure proper documentation and compliance.
• Analyze explanation of benefits (EOBs) and electronic remittance advice (ERAs) to determine payer versus patient responsibility.
• Handle insurance follow-ups, including working on claim denials, assessing claim statuses, and adhering to payer-specific guidelines.
• Prepare and submit appeals with complete documentation for both commercial and government (Medicare/Medicaid) claims.
